OVO Heat Pump Plus Tariff
Switch to OVO’s Heat Pump Plus tariff and start saving on your electricity bills. This heat pump tariff is an add-on energy tariff that charges customers less to run their heat pump. This is all day, every day. You can save all year round year with this add-on energy tariff for your heat pump. This tariff is only available to customers with a Vaillant heat pump, a Viessmann heat pump or a Mitsubishi Electric Ecodan heat pump.
EDF Heat Pump Tracker
EDF has launched their Heat Pump Tracker tariff guaranteed to beat the current price cap. The Heat Pump Tracker has daily off-peak discounts and no peak prices. EDF’s heat pump tariff is set to never charge customers more than the price cap.
This heat pump tariff will save customers against standard variable tariffs (SVT), with greater savings when shifting more consumption to the off-peak windows. The Heat Pump Tracker tariff is available to new and existing customers with any heat pump technology.
Octopus Energy Cosy Octopus
With Cosy Octopus, you can keep your home warm for less! Three times a day, every day, you’ll get eight hours of cheap electricity. You’ll get cheap rates between 04:00-07:00, 13:00-16:00 and 22:00-00:00 every day. Benefit from cheaper heat pump running costs during these times and save more a year compared to a boiler on a standard variable tariff (SVT).
If you want to shift your heat pump and other electricity use, sign up for the Octopus Energy tariff. Your heat pump doesn’t need to have been installed by Octopus Energy to be eligible for Cosy Octopus, you’ll just need to make the switch to have them as your energy supplier if you aren’t already a customer.
British Gas Heat Pump Tariff
With the heat pump tariff from British Gas, customers can save up more. The new heat pump tariff is available to all British Gas energy customers but only if they purchase and have a heat pump installed by them. This energy tariff will offer a lower unit rate for the electricity used to run the heat pump for the first year. The savings from the new rate will automatically be credited to customers’ energy bills each month.
Scottish Power Heat Pump Saver tariff
Scottish Power’s heat pump tariff is open to everyone with a heat pump. With their Heat Pump Saver tariff, you can power your heat pump, and other household electrical items for a lower rate between 11am and 4pm, seven days a week.
EON Next Pumped
With EON’s heat pump tariff, known as Next Pumped, can save more a year as a heat pump owner. With Next Pumped, you can use your electricity from 22:00 – 06:00 and take advantage of the cheaper off-peak rates. Plus, the tariff is powered by 100% renewable electricity, making for an eco-friendly tariff.
Good Energy Heat Pump Tariff
With the Good Energy heat pump tariff, you can power your heat pump with a 100% renewable tariff. During off-peak hours, you can run your heat pump at a low rate for seven hours every day (5am-9am, 1pm-4pm). During peak hours, you’ll be charged more.
